公网数据库映射实现方法简介 (数据库映射公网)
随着时代的发展和技术的飞速进步,越来越多的企业和个人都将数据存储到云端,以便进行更加高效的数据管理和使用。然而,如果想要在互联网问数据库,就必须要进行公网数据库映射。公网数据库映射是将内网数据库通过一些技术手段映射至互联网上,以便用户可以随时通过公网访问内网的数据。本文将分别介绍基于路由器和云服务的公网数据库映射实现方法。
一、基于路由器实现公网数据库映射
1.1 硬件要求
– 路由器
– 外网IP地址
– 内网IP地址
– 内网数据库服务端口
1.2 实现步骤
– 确定内网数据库服务的端口号,例如:3306(MySQL默认端口)。
– 在路由器中配置端口映射,将路由器的外网端口映射到内网数据库的端口号。
– 配置路由器的防火墙,允许公网访问路由器所映射的端口。
– 外部访问时,使用路由器的公网IP地址和映射后的端口进行访问,例如:http://123.45.67.89:3306。
1.3 实现原理
基于路由器的公网数据库映射主要是通过端口映射技术实现的。当外部用户访问路由器的公网IP地址和映射端口时,路由器将请求转发给内网的数据库服务,然后将数据库的响应传递回去,完成整个数据通信过程。
二、基于云服务实现公网数据库映射
2.1 软件要求
– 一台公网服务器
– 内网数据库服务
– 端口映射软件
2.2 实现步骤
– 在公网服务器上安装端口映射软件,例如NATAPP、ngrok等。
– 打开端口映射软件并与外网IP地址建立连接。
– 配置端口映射参数,将公网服务器的某个端口映射到内网数据库服务的端口。
– 启动端口映射服务。
– 外部访问时,使用公网服务器的IP地址和映射后的端口进行访问,例如:http://123.45.67.89:3306。
2.3 实现原理
基于云服务的公网数据库映射主要是通过端口映射技术以及云服务器的带宽和存储容量来实现的。当外部用户访问云服务器的公网IP地址和映射端口时,端口映射软件将请求转发给内网的数据库服务,然后将数据库的响应传递回去,完成整个数据通信过程。
:
以上就是基于路由器和云服务的公网数据库映射实现方法。这两种方法都可以实现公网数据库访问,但各有优缺点,需要根据实际需求来选择合适的实现方案。对于小规模或个人用户,可以选择基于路由器的方案,因为相对来说成本更低,而对于大规模企业或拥有更多资源的用户来说,可以选择基于云服务的方案,因为具有更高的安全性和更好的扩展性。